Job Description

We want to start up an in-country Canada operation. eMed is the engine and power behind our associated brands and wishes to set-up a health-tech platform to support the sale of weight loss programmes (including prescription of GLP-1s) across the Canadian provinces. Subject to local legislation and regulation, eMed will then liaise with a related company, SheMed, to launch a direct to consumer business in the women’s and men’s health spaces.eMed Canada will also be looking to move into business sales (typically as a benefit offering for larger employers or on insurance platforms) and to move into governmental backed healthcare weight loss programmes.The country manager will be a key local recruit to drive the appointment and day to day management of a small group of local staff to set up and launch the Canadian branch office and brand. This role will require navigating a complex regulatory landscape, engaging a quality local team and working at pace and with demanding stakeholders to create a best in class offering by Q1 2026.WHAT YOU’LL WORK ON:Market Setup & ComplianceLead the regulatory registration and licensing process for the service in Canada (e.g., virtual care, telemedicine, lab partnerships).Ensure compliance with all provincial college and privacy regulations (e.g., PHIPA, PIPEDA).Liaise with local lawyers, regulators, and medical advisors as necessary.Clinical, Pharmacy & Lab PartnershipsIdentify and onboard partner providers, pharmacies, and laboratories for sample collection and results integration.Establish SLAs and workflows with partner clinics and pharmacies.Manage relationships with key vendors (labs, logistics, insurers). Operations & DeliveryOversee day-to-day operations of the Canadian service - ensuring turnaround times, clinical safety, and customer satisfaction.Recruit and manage in-country hires.Implement and localize SOPs, training, and QA processes.Commercial & GrowthSupport commercial rollout plans with insurers, corporate clients, and local marketing.Provide market feedback and insight to product and leadership teams.Contribute to pricing, packaging, and GTM strategy.LeadershipRepresent the company in Canada.Build a high-performance local culture aligned with the company’s mission.Report directly to the UK MD and collaborate across clinical, tech, and business functions globally.WHAT WE’RE LOOKING FOR:5+ years’ experience in healthcare operations, digital health, or regulated health services in Canada.Proven understanding of healthcare compliance (telehealth, PHIPA/PIPEDA, College of Physicians and Surgeons).Experience building or managing partnerships with labs, clinicians, or health authorities.Strong operational execution and project management skills.Excellent communication and leadership abilities.Preferred:Experience with asynchronous or virtual care models.Background in healthtech startups or scale-ups.MBA, MPH, or other relevant master’s degree.Please note that offers of employment are subject to receipt of satisfactory references and a enhanced DBS check.WORKING AT EMED Whether you work in one of our amazing offices, clinics or part of our remote clinician workforce, eMed is highly collaborative and fun!
